PLC Programming in Singapore: Expertise and Professional Routes

The need for skilled PLC developers in Singapore is steadily increasing , fueled by significant adoption of automation systems across multiple sectors . Key skills include proficiency in graphical logic , knowledge of industrial protocols like Modbus , and knowledge with multiple automation platforms such as Mitsubishi. Employment pathways span from entry-level developer roles to senior engineer positions, often involving focus in areas like robotics automation . Qualifications from recognized institutions can significantly improve career prospects.

Automation System Integrator Singapore: Finding the Right Partner

Selecting the right process vendor in Singapore is critical for success of your operations. Several companies claim expertise in this area, but locating a genuinely capable partner requires careful assessment. Look for history in your specific industry, with proven outcomes in similar projects. Review their capacity to integrate various platforms, and verify they offer complete support over the whole lifecycle, including design to execution and continuous upkeep. Avoid overlooking cultural compatibility; a strong relationship is important for a successful partnership.
